Output 66327caffaa20e847299c970b56a1b39b3bfcdacc5d7df92b0afffcfc65dd44b:1

value
1850000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aa246169941c2d7a46a9e0b4f3eaad459f3df4e OP_EQUAL
address
3733WeenAQFPZn1tT7T5nC7ooAaGA5z2qQ
transaction
66327caffaa20e847299c970b56a1b39b3bfcdacc5d7df92b0afffcfc65dd44b
spent
true